How Long Does Chicken Last in the Fridge?
Uncooked chicken can survive up to 2 days in the fridge.
At grocery stores and supermarkets, fresh chicken is stored at a temperature of 40 °F or lower. And, they recommend using it within 2 days.
While many people store chicken in the freezer, it can survive in the fridge too. However, it depends entirely on your use.
If you wish to cook the chicken within 2 days, you can safely store it in the fridge. For more days or even weeks, a freezer is a superior option.
Does Chicken Go Bad in the Fridge?
Yes, chicken can spoil in the fridge if you do not use it within 1-2 days. On the other hand, the cooked chicken will go bad after 3-4 days.
Raw chicken should always be bought by checking the date mentioned on the pack.
It can help you store at home. You can easily identify if your chicken has spoiled in the fridge.
It changes its color to dull gray or yellow. Moreover, spoiled chicken has a slimy texture with an unpleasant smell.
How Long Does Cooked Chicken Last in the Fridge?
Usually, cooked chicken lasts for 3 to 4 days in the fridge. However, eating it within 2 days is best to avoid any risks.
Cooked recipes are more prone to bacteria. According to USDA, refrigeration allows you to eat the cooked chicken for up to 4 days.
But, you have to be careful about any signs of spoilage. Make sure to inspect it properly before eating it.
If you want to preserve cooked chicken for longer, go for a freezer. It is a much better option and offers a longer lifespan for your meal.
How Long Does Cooked Chicken Last Out of the Fridge?
Cooked chicken is one of the favorite meals of bacteria. It can only survive 1 or 2 hours at max without a fridge.
It is a big NO to leave your cooked chicken at room temperature. Harmful bacteria can grow inside your meal and affect it badly.
You should only keep it for 1 or 2 hours outside the fridge. Temperatures above 90°F are bad for most cooked foods, including chicken.
Is Chicken Good After 10 Days in the Fridge?
Unfortunately, your chicken may have been spoiled if it had been in the fridge for 10 days. It is better to throw it out.
Chicken can only last a couple of days in the fridge. Cooking it, then storing it in the refrigerator can prolong the lifespan to 3-4 days. But that’s it.
If you take it out after 5 days, you will notice an unpleasant smell and color, let alone 10 days.
You can use a freezer if you want to preserve chicken for 10 days or longer. It can hold the meat for up to a month.
How Long Does Cooked Chicken Breast Last in the Fridge?
Cooked chicken breast can last in the fridge for up to 3 days. In contrast, raw chicken breast can survive 1-2 days.
Experts recommend storing chicken breasts in the freezer. It is a good practice for both raw and cooked ones. Preheat them whenever you want to eat them, and you are all set.
Using a freezer, you can extend your chicken breasts’ lifespan up to 1 month. As for the cooked chicken, it can survive up to 4 months.
How Long is Cooked Shredded Chicken Good for in the Fridge?
Cooked shredded chicken can survive up to 3 to 4 days. Shredded chicken is best stored in the freezer.
You might have seen supermarkets, like Walmart, use freezers to store cooked and raw shredded chicken. That’s because this method prolongs the life of your chicken.
How to Store Chicken in Fridge?
You can store the chicken in its original wrapping or use plastic wrap to keep it in the fridge.
Here is how to store raw chicken in a fridge:
- Take a plastic wrap or the original packaging of the chicken.
- Pack chicken inside the wrap tightly.
- Now, keep it on one of the central shelves of your refrigerator.
Storing cooked chicken in the fridge is the same. For this, you can also use an airtight container (plastic or glass). Ensure that your chicken is wrapped tightly.
This way, you can prevent moisture. It is also recommended to store your cooked chicken on one of the main shelves of a refrigerator, preferably the top one.
